This video humorously presents historical WWII firearms, the Sturmgewehr (STG-44) and FG-42, as cutting-edge modern prototypes to Finnish representatives. Instructor Karl Kasarda demonstrates their capabilities, including the STG-44's assault rifle role and the FG-42's DMR designation, culminating in a live-fire exercise and procurement discussion.
